A small plane crashed near Philip Billard Municipal Airport in Topeka, Kansas, on July 31st.
The 1965 Piper PA-30 fixed wing plane was carrying two people when it went down.
Both occupants were killed in the crash. They were identified as pilot William Leeds, 76, of Mission, Kansas, and co-pilot James Bergman, 55, of Leawood, Kansas.
The crash is being investigated.
